Mesoscale Discussion 1889 NWS Storm Prediction Center Norman OK 1029 PM CDT Sun Aug 09 2026 Areas affected...Far northeast Colorado...southwest Nebraska...and far northwest Kansas Concerning...Severe Thunderstorm Watch 549... Valid 100329Z - 100530Z The severe weather threat for Severe Thunderstorm Watch 549 continues. SUMMARY...Some threat for severe wind will continue across portions of far northeast Colorado and southwest Nebraska for the next couple of hours. There is some potential for a continuation of severe winds into portions of far northwest Kansas later tonight, but confidence in this threat is limited. DISCUSSION...Over the past two hours, convection within a loosely organized band of storms has largely evolved as expected with the strongest cores now residing in far northeast CO - largely owing to the effects of increasing inhibition with eastward extent towards the North Platte, NE area. Despite this contraction in the band, latest echo top and GOES IR trends continue to show robust updraft development within the remaining cluster, suggesting that the near-storm environment across northeast CO/southwest NE remains supportive for intense convection. Additionally, KGLD velocity imagery shows hints of an emerging outflow surge, suggesting that this cluster will continue to pose a threat for severe wind, and perhaps transient hail, for the next hour or two as it continues to migrate across a relatively buoyant environment. Recent runs of the HRRR and RRFS both suggest that this cluster will continue to intensify with an expanding wind field through roughly 05-07 UTC as it spreads into southwest NE and far northwest KS. However, both of these solutions have been depicting broad cold pools with temperatures in the 65-70 F range. Surface observations have mostly been reporting cold pool temperatures in the 70-75 F range, suggesting that the modeled cold pools may be too deep/intense compared to reality. Consequently, this casts uncertainty on how widespread and intense the wind threat will be beyond the next 1-2 hours. Nonetheless, the downstream environment into northwest KS features only weak/shallow capping and MLCAPE values of around 2500 J/kg, which may support at least an isolated severe wind threat beyond WW 549.
